One of the primary benefits of insulating mortar is its ability to improve energy efficiency. As noted by Dr. Jane Reynolds, a building materials specialist, “Insulating mortar allows for superior thermal insulation, which reduces heating and cooling costs.” By acting as a thermal barrier, this material helps maintain optimal indoor temperatures, making buildings more energy-efficient.
According to architect Tom Nguyen, sound insulation is another critical advantage of using insulating mortar. “The dense composition of insulating mortar can significantly dampen noise transmission between walls and floors,” he states. This feature is particularly beneficial for residential buildings in noisy environments, where peace and quiet are paramount.
Experts agree that insulating mortar can be a cost-effective choice in the long run. As construction consultant Lisa Hart points out, “While the initial investment may be higher than traditional mortars, the savings in energy bills and maintenance costs over time make it a smart financial decision.” This perspective highlights the importance of considering long-term benefits over initial expenditures.
Insulating mortar is versatile, making it suitable for various applications. Building contractor Mike Alvarez emphasizes this point: “Whether used in residential, commercial, or industrial settings, insulating mortar can be adapted for diverse construction needs.” This flexibility allows architects and builders to integrate it into multiple projects seamlessly.

The environmental impact of construction practices is a growing concern. Sustainability expert Sarah Chen notes that “insulating mortar can be made from recycled materials and helps reduce carbon footprints.” By selecting eco-friendly insulating mortars, builders can contribute to sustainability goals and meet environmental regulations more effectively.
Moisture resistance is another vital benefit highlighted by civil engineer David Brooks. “Insulating mortar can help prevent mold growth and structural damage caused by moisture accumulation,” he explains. This property is particularly important in regions with high humidity and extreme weather conditions, offering added protection to buildings.
Lastly, insulating mortar can enhance the structural integrity of buildings. Concrete specialist Angela Frazier succinctly states, “The binding properties of insulating mortar provide additional strength to walls and other structures.” This improvement in durability can lead to reduced repair costs and a longer lifespan for the building itself.
